#5dd60c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dd60c is composed of 36.5% red, 83.9%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 95.9 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 44.3%. #5dd60c color hex could be obtained by blending #baff18 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#5dd60c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a01 is the darkest color, while #f9fff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dd60c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70766c is the less saturated color, while #5bdf03 is the most saturated one.
